Transponder Keys

Transponder keys are also known as electronic car keys, chip keys or smart key. Transponder keys contain an embedded microchip that can store and transmit information, which helps to prevent your vehicle from being stolen. The microchip transmits an unique identification code each time the key in the ignition is turned. When the ID code matches the one in your car's computer, the immobilizer is disabled and the engine will start.

This is a better security measure compared to non-transponder keys, which do not include a chip and is not compatible with the anti-theft systems of the majority of modern vehicles. Transponder chips were introduced to reduce car thefts. They have proven to be hugely successful.

When the key is put into an ignition the small antenna known as an inductive coil that is located on the transponder of your car key will turn on. The transponder transmits the radio frequency signal which contains a unique "password". This is transmitted to the anti-theft system of your vehicle. Electronic Key Fobs

A key fob emits a signal which activates the locking system of your car, allowing you to unlock the door and access your vehicle. It can also control the alarm as well as the trunk, depending on your model's features. Fobs contain a microchip that transmits codes to the receiver, who then interprets them. The code is associated with a particular frequency and, if the reader detects the frequency, it will send a command for your lock to operate.
